The Toronto Public Library (Toronto Public Library) is a public library system headquartered in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. It is one of the largest library systems in Canada and the second busiest library system in North America (by number of visits). Its history dates back to 1830. The library system consists of 100 branches, including 81 community libraries, 17 district libraries, and 2 research and reference libraries, serving the entire city through its network. Additionally, online resources, mobile libraries, and home services further expand public access to the Toronto Public Library's collections and services. - Borrowing services: Over 10.2 million physical and electronic collections, including books, music, and videos in various languages, reading levels, and formats (print, audiovisual, electronic content, etc.). - Public computer and network use: Provides publicly accessible computer workstations and access to the internet and other digital resources. - Virtual library services: Supports over 36 million website visits annually, with services including collections, programs, and user account access with self-service features such as online fine payment and access to reference electronic collections. - Programs promoting literacy, lifelong learning, and cultural access: Special emphasis on literacy development for children and teenagers. - Rental spaces: Available for meetings, events, and exhibitions. Local residents can apply for a library card to borrow books, videotapes, and other materials from various libraries. The library offers a wide range of books covering diverse topics. The comfortable environment is well-loved by residents. The governance of the Toronto Public Library is overseen by the Toronto Public Library Board (TPL Board), which consists of 10 members appointed by the City Council, including 8 public members appointed through the city's public appointment process and 2 City Council members (one of whom is the Mayor or a designated member of the Council). The board members elect a chair and vice-chair from among themselves. For international students studying in Toronto, including those studying in Toronto, they can also enjoy its services, all for free. For example, they can borrow high school textbooks; use the library's study rooms, with some libraries offering printing, copying, and scanning services; participate in various exam training through the library's online service platform, such as IELTS and TOEFL; enjoy homework tutoring services from 2 PM to 11 PM; participate in various offline activities such as book clubs, interest classes, and author lectures; and use the membership card to borrow a "Museum + Art Gallery Pass" to visit major exhibitions in Toronto for free. Different branches may have their own unique features. For example, the Lillian H. Smith Library houses the Osborne Collection of Early Children's Books, one of the main collections of the library, containing many classic children's book editions. The Albert Campbell Branch, transformed from a Brutalist architecture, has a unique design with large windows to attract daylight and community views.
